A lady cooking in the kitchen used her husband's head to break an egg.

The lady, Sol's Fam, said her husband cannot be useless if he is in the kitchen with her.

A woman breaks an egg on her husband's head
The woman says her husband can't be useless in the kitchen, and she used his head to break an egg. Photo credit: TikTok/@cchikita09.
Source: UGC

In a TikTok video that has sparked reactions, the woman took one raw egg and used her husband's head as the crack stone.

While his wife was busy cooking and probably expecting him to help, he was busy on his phone.

Moment wife uses husband's head to break an egg

She hit the fragile egg on his head and it cracked, and she poured it into a plate before her.

The man was alarmed by his wife's action but did not say a word as he wondered what hit him.

The video has sparked reactions among TikTok users, with some women vowing to do the same to their husbands.
